I got around to trying out the BTC side today and so I deposited a few mBTC. All seemed good just one little thingy I noticed.
I sent .035 BTC to the address and 35mBTC showed as the account balance. Played a little martingale strat and managed to get up to 70mBTC (last of the big spenders lol I know!). I figured I would do what I normally do when I'm at the casino and manage a double up and I take my initial stake off the table (normally I give the chips to my wife to hold so I don't chase if I lose after the double up!!). In this case I decide to withdraw my initial 35mBTC. Head to check out and fill in address and amount (35mBTC and hit send. Right away the account balance reads 35mBTC and I see an inc transaction for .07 BTC. So I was confused I tried to withdraw 35mBTC but was sent the full 70mBTC my account showed 35mBTC still available (obviously since they paid the full amount there was nothing left available to play with and the software knew so as a bet placed resulted in the insufficient funds message appearing).
The numbers all clearly add up to everything being square (deposited, won and was paid full amount I won and initial stake) however I only tried to withdraw half and was sent all of it. Did I not meet a minimum withdraw threshold or something so it sent it all? Didn't see anything (or at least missed) in the ToS about it.
Lastly when I initially opened the browser for BTC play my balance showed 100mBTC, again obviously it was 0 and the software knew this but the display was not accurately displaying 0 but rather 100, at least for me.
All was good everything was square for me just the display not being accurate was annoying.

There was a bug where on withdraw, it would withdraw all your bitcoins regardless of how much you chose, this is fixed now. Thanks for the feedback!
